On Wed, Mar 28, 2012 at 11:37:37PM +0800, Haojian Zhuang wrote:
> On Wed, Mar 28, 2012 at 11:27 PM, Mark Brown

> > These don't look like good fixes, you should be specifying the
> > dev_name() for the consumer device?  Presumably it's two separate
> > consumers and should be .0 and .1 or something?

> Could you do a quick update on dev_name() according to Mark's comment?

> -REGULATOR_CONSUMER(ldo10, &pxa_device_mci.dev, "vcc sdio");
> +REGULAOTR_CONSUMER(ldo10, dev_name(&pxa_device_mci.dev), "vcc sdio");

No, you're missing the point again.  As I said previously the whole
point of this interface is that you don't have to have access to the
struct device.  This should be the string *returned* by dev_name(), not
a direct call to dev_name().
